Use a VPN (If Necessary)

Okay, so what if you're in a spot where the Al Nassr vs. PSG game isn't being broadcast? Don't worry, there's still hope! A VPN, or Virtual Private Network, can be your best friend here. Basically, a VPN lets you change your IP address so it looks like you're browsing from a different location. This can be super useful if a streaming service or TV channel is only available in certain countries.

Now, here's the lowdown: first, you need to sign up for a reliable VPN service. There are tons of options out there, like NordVPN, ExpressVPN, and Surfshark. Do a little research to find one that fits your needs and budget. Once you've got your VPN up and running, connect to a server in a country where the game is being broadcast. For example, if you know a channel in the UK is showing the match, connect to a UK server. Then, head over to the streaming service or channel's website and start watching! Keep in mind that using a VPN might go against the terms of service for some streaming platforms, so always double-check the fine print.
